Virtual and augmented reality gear made quantum leaps this year with enhanced comfort, battery life, and resolution. The CES 2026 VR headsets featured lighter designs with embedded eye-tracking and hand-gesture recognition, drastically reducing input lag and motion sickness.
3.1 Eye-Tracking for Foveated Rendering
Eye-tracking technology allows the system to render high-resolution graphics only where your gaze is focused, optimizing performance without compromising visuals, as echoed in our micro-studio streaming workflows that prioritize resource allocation.

4. Game-Changer GPUs and CPUs for Ultimate Performance
CES 2026 unveiled several high-end processors built to cater specifically to gaming workloads. With an emphasis on AI and ray tracing, these chips promise smoother frame rates and crisper details, pushing visual realism and simulation accuracy to new heights.
4.1 Hybrid Silicon Architectures Combining CPU and AI Cores
Leading manufacturers revealed CPUs that integrate dedicated AI cores alongside traditional compute units, providing enhanced in-game physics and NPC behavior modeling without taxing system resources heavily. 5. Networking and Connectivity: 5G and Beyond
Fast, reliable connections remain mission-critical for online gaming and cloud-based streaming. CES 2026 introduced new Wi-Fi 7 routers and 5G adaptive bandwidth tech designed specifically to reduce latency and increase throughput.
5.1 Low Latency 5G Gaming Hotspots
Several companies demoed portable 5G hotspots with optimized gaming profiles that honor packet prioritization for smoother multiplayer sessions. These innovations build on concepts discussed in smart checkout and 5G+Matter-ready rooms.
5.2 Mesh Wi-Fi 7 Routers with AI Traffic Shaping
The new generation of mesh routers incorporates AI to dynamically allocate bandwidth to gaming consoles and PCs, minimizing lag spikes during critical gameplay moments.
